Intended purpose
The delivery system and accessories are intended to facilitate the placement of the bioprosthesis via the transfemoral, transeptal, subclavian/axillary access approaches.
Functional description
The Edwards Commander delivery system facilitates the placement of the bioprosthesis. It consists of a flex catheter to aid in valve alignment to the balloon, tracking, and positioning of the THV. The delivery system includes a tapered tip to facilitate crossing of the valve. The handle contains a flex wheel to control flexing of the flex catheter, and a balloon lock and fine adjustment wheel to facilitate valve alignment and positioning of the valve within the target location.
